Patient-Provider Privacy

SB 1328 (2026)

Expands parental access to minors’ medical records; narrows confidentiality for certain care.

HB 2948 (2026)

HB 2948 mandates IVF clinic embryo tracking and public reporting of assisted reproduction outcomes.

SB 1569 (2026)

SB 1569 clarifies that consensual sexual activity between minors need not be reported as child abuse by medical providers.

SB 989 (2025)

SB 989 allows lawsuits against anyone who helps provide abortion medication to an Oklahoma resident, even if it occurs out of state.

SB 959 (2025)

SB 959 allows healthcare employees to deny care based on their conscious and not receive reprimand.

SB 884 (2025)

SB 884 penalizes aiding or performing an abortion as murder.

HB 1224 (2025)

HB 1224 discusses guardian access to a minor’s medical records.

HB 3098 (2024)

HB 3098 makes knowingly transmitting certain medical conditions a felony.

SB 1563 (2024)

SB 1563 makes substantial changes to the Parent’s Bill of Rights: limit who can teach sex ed, opt-in only sex ed, and unlimited access to a child’s medical records.

SB 1491 (2024)

SB 1491 permits clinicians to treat a patient’s sexual partner for STIs without seeing the partner.
